Description

x Cuprocyparis leylandii (syn. x Cupressus leylandii) is a green variety which is best for trimming and lends itself to a neat screen or hedge. It is tolerant of a wide range of conditions including coastal and chalk soils. Pruning is vital to keep control and should be carried out once or twice a year between April-September to maintain the desired height.

Hedging

Conifers such as Cupressocyparis leylandii and Thuja plicata varieties make excellent hedges for the garden. Keep them pruned regularly for the best dense foliage.

Larger Specimens

Larger-growing conifer specimens can make a great focal point in any garden. They can be planted as part of a border, or as a lawn specimen, in groups or as a single tree.

Planting Instructions

For best possible start when planting conifers we recommend the following:

  1. Upon receiving your plants, please unpack them immediately, if they are on the dry side give them some water. The root ball must be moist for planting.
  1. Dig out a hole suitable to accommodate the plant, making sure that the soil underneath is loosened. Slow-release fertilizer can be added.
  2. Add any humus material such as garden compost or spent compost.
  3. Watering after planting is essential, especially in spring and summer, and regularly thereafter if dry weather persists.
  4. Most conifers like an open, sunny spot and a moist but well-drained soil. Avoid waterlogged ground.
  5. It may be necessary to stake and tie tall conifers to prevent wind rock after planting.
